What is Loan Interest Rate Calculation?
Calculating the interest rate on a loan based on its monthly payment is a crucial financial task. It helps borrowers understand the true cost of their loan and lenders to set competitive rates. When you know the principal amount borrowed, the fixed monthly payment, and the duration of the loan in months, you can reverse-engineer the interest rate. This process is vital for comparing loan offers, budgeting for debt repayment, and understanding the impact of interest on your overall finances.
This calculator is designed for anyone who has secured a loan or is considering one and wants to understand the embedded interest rate. It's particularly useful for personal loans, auto loans, and even some forms of credit if the terms are fixed. Common misunderstandings often revolve around how interest is calculated (simple vs. compound) and the difference between the nominal interest rate and the Annual Percentage Rate (APR), which includes fees. This tool focuses on the nominal interest rate derived from payment, term, and principal.
Loan Interest Rate Calculation Formula and Explanation
The core of this calculator relies on the loan amortization formula, rearranged to solve for the interest rate. The standard formula for the present value of an annuity (which a loan is) is:
PV = PMT * [1 - (1 + r)^-n] / r
Where:
- PV = Present Value (Loan Amount)
- PMT = Periodic Payment (Monthly Payment)
- r = Periodic Interest Rate (Monthly Interest Rate)
- n = Number of Periods (Loan Term in Months)
In this calculator, we are given PV, PMT, and n, and we need to solve for 'r'. This equation cannot be solved directly for 'r' algebraically. Therefore, numerical methods (like the Newton-Raphson method or a simpler iterative approach) are used to approximate 'r'. The calculator implements an iterative approximation to find the monthly interest rate 'r'. Once 'r' is found, the Annual Interest Rate (APR) is calculated as APR = r * 12 * 100%.
Variables Table
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| Loan Amount (PV) | The total sum of money borrowed. | Currency ($) | $1,000 – $1,000,000+ |
| Monthly Payment (PMT) | The fixed amount paid each month towards the loan. | Currency ($) | $50 – $10,000+ |
| Loan Term (n) | The total number of months to repay the loan. | Months | 12 – 360 |
| Monthly Interest Rate (r) | The interest rate per month, derived from calculation. | Decimal (e.g., 0.01 for 1%) | 0.001 – 0.05 (approx. 0.1% – 5% monthly) |
| Annual Interest Rate (APR) | The calculated yearly interest rate. | Percentage (%) | 1% – 30%+ |

Key Factors That Affect Loan Interest Rates
While this calculator helps determine the rate based on payment, several factors influence the rates lenders offer in the first place:
- Credit Score: A higher credit score indicates lower risk for the lender, typically resulting in lower interest rates. A score below 600 might lead to significantly higher rates or loan denial.
- Loan Term: Longer loan terms often come with higher interest rates, as the lender's risk exposure increases over time. However, longer terms also mean lower monthly payments.
- Loan Amount: While not always linear, very large or very small loan amounts can sometimes affect the perceived risk and administrative costs for the lender, potentially influencing the rate.
- Economic Conditions: Prevailing interest rates set by central banks (like the Federal Reserve) and overall economic health significantly impact the base rates lenders use.
- Loan Type and Collateral: Secured loans (backed by assets like a house or car) typically have lower rates than unsecured loans (like most personal loans) because the lender has recourse if you default.
- Lender Competition and Profit Margin: Different lenders have varying business models, risk appetites, and profit targets, leading to competitive rate differences.
- Inflation: Lenders factor expected inflation into interest rates to ensure the real return on their loan is protected. Higher expected inflation usually leads to higher nominal interest rates.
